North Kirra

North Kirra is south of Tugun beach on the Gold Coast.  It is a lovely, relatively safe beach to enjoy with your Gold Coast Kids.

North Kirra beach has a flagged area and Lifeguard tower. Drinking fountains, beach showers and male and female toilets (including those with wheelchair access) are provided for your convenience. There are also some great picnic tables, shelters and gas BBQs for self-catering, or the Surf Club provides alternate dining options. Free car parking is readily available.

A narrow foreshore reserve runs the length of North Kirra beach. An unfenced play area is adjacent to North Kirra beach, under shade sails, and includes swings, slides and climbing rope. Bench seating and a great walking path and bikeway are also attractive features. The patrolled area is the best place to swim, with the waves breaking on sand banks before hitting the beach.
